Melomakarona Greek Christmas Cookies

 

Recipe for Melomakarona

INGREDIENTS
2 cups oil
1 cup sugar
1 cup orange juice
1 cup fine semolina
1 kilo soft flour
1 ½ teaspoons baking soda
Lemon and Orange zest
Simple syrup: (In a pot, mix together 1 cup each of water, honey and sugar and
bring to boil while stirring constantly.)
Crushed walnuts
 
Preheat oven to 200c
  1. Beat oil well with mixer, then add the sugar, both zests, orange juice, semolina, and then, a little at a time, the flour mixed with the baking soda.
  2. Form the dough into small shapes, as the pastries will get quite big while baking. Make sure the oven is hot before baking, otherwise the pastries will flatten. Bake for about 30 minutes until pastries are firm and golden brown.
  3. When completely cooled, arrange in rows in a pan and pour warm syrup over them. Sprinkle with crushed walnuts.

lets make noodles!!

4 c. water
4 chicken breasts
2 cubes chicken bouillon or equivalent in granules
1 (8 oz.) pkg. thin egg noodles
1 can undiluted cream of mushroom soup
1 jar or can mushroom slices and pieces
1/2 c. slivered almonds


Boil chicken breast in water until tender. Cool, skin and cut into bite size pieces. While chicken is cooling, add bouillon to 2-3 cups of the stock (broth). Cook noodles in the broth absorbing about 1/2 the liquid. Add chicken soup, mushrooms and almonds. Mix well. Turn into baking dish. Bake in 350 degree oven 20-30 minutes until bubbly. Freezes well ahead of time and after baking.
